0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

【试用体验】基于天启M1设计的智能环境监视控制器

电子发烧友论坛 来源:未知 2022-10-25 08:25 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

1.概述

本次试用的天启创意魔盒包含天启教育M1开发板和天启传感器集成板。在天启传感器集成板中集成了温度、湿度和亮度等传感器,还有3个彩色小灯,声音传感器和蜂鸣器,因此可以通过天启创意魔盒完成一个室内智能环境监视控制器

这个控制器可以通过集成的传感器完成温度、湿度和亮度采集,通过3个RGB彩色小灯作为模拟执行器,用来模拟加热器,加湿器和灯光控制器执行控制。

2.程序搭建

2.1.程序总体

程序首先点亮心形图案,然后创建并初始化变量,完成后进入主循环,循环体中包含三个函数,分别是温度采集,判断、控制输出和结果打印;湿度采集,判断、控制输出和结果打印;亮度采集,判断、控制输出和结果打印。

190e705c-53fb-11ed-a3b6-dac502259ad0.png

2.2.温度测量及控制

在温度测量及控制函数中,首先是通过S1传感器板获取温度数值,然后利用分支语句判断温度是否在设定的允许温度范围内,如果小于允许的温度将2#RGB灯点亮为红色,此状态我们也可以定义为启动加热器,否则点亮为绿色,停止加热器控制。

194758c2-53fb-11ed-a3b6-dac502259ad0.png

2.3.湿度测量及控制

湿度测量和控制于温度基本相同,首先读取湿度值,然后判断如果湿度小于允许的湿度阈值,我们点亮3#RGB灯为红色,相当于启动加湿器;否则点亮为绿色,停止加湿器控制。

19877e2a-53fb-11ed-a3b6-dac502259ad0.png

2.4.亮度测量及控制

流程于温湿度控制过程相同,首先从S1传感器板获取亮度值,然后与设定的阈值比较,如果低于设定阈值,将1#RGB灯点亮为红色,相当于启动照明;否则点亮为绿色,关闭照明。实际这样控制过于简单粗暴,应该根据不同的亮度值进行照明输出的线性控制就更加科学了。

19b04a4e-53fb-11ed-a3b6-dac502259ad0.png

3.工程视频演示

由于首次从无声电影转变为有声表演,有点紧张了,视频拍摄的不好,请见谅。

M1试用

近期热门开发板试用

MCU专题】 国民技术N32G430开发板免费试用

米尔MYD-Y6ULX-V2开发板-王牌产品免费试用-入门级嵌入式平台

飞凌嵌入式】OK3568-C开发板试用活动

【OH专题】小河狸创客格物开发板免费试用

Banana PI Leaf S3开发板免费试用

【MCU专题】上海航芯ACM32F403开发板首发试用

本文由电子发烧友社区发布,转载请注明以上来源。如需社区合作及入群交流,请添加微信EEFans0806,或者发邮箱liuyong@huaqiu.com

1a295830-53fb-11ed-a3b6-dac502259ad0.png


原文标题:【试用体验】基于天启M1设计的智能环境监视控制器

文章出处:【微信公众号:电子发烧友论坛】欢迎添加关注!文章转载请注明出处。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 开发板
    +关注

    关注

    26

    文章

    6405

    浏览量

    120546
  • 智能环境监控

    关注

    0

    文章

    10

    浏览量

    1616

原文标题:【试用体验】基于天启M1设计的智能环境监视控制器

文章出处:【微信号:gh_9b9470648b3c,微信公众号:电子发烧友论坛】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    探索F28M35x Concerto™微控制器:功能、应用与设计要点

    心架构和丰富的外设功能,在众多应用领域展现出强大的竞争力。今天,我们就来深入了解一下这款微控制器的特点、应用场景以及设计时的注意事项。 文件下载: F28M35E20B1RFPS.pdf F28M
    的头像 发表于 04-19 10:30 163次阅读

    RA4M1控制器:特性、电气参数与设计要点解读

    RA4M1控制器:特性、电气参数与设计要点解读 引言 在当今的电子设计领域,微控制器(MCU)扮演着至关重要的角色。RA4M1 Group MCU凭借其丰富的功能和出色的性能,在众多
    的头像 发表于 04-01 11:00 173次阅读

    128TOPS算力!免费试用 L2+ 智驾场景车载域控制器

    “华秋开源硬件平台×地平线联合举办征程5域控制器免费试用活动重磅开启!地平线征程5域控制器专为自动驾驶高速NOA场景打造的车规级域控制器,为智驾开发者提供高算力、多接口、易开发的专业开
    的头像 发表于 03-05 08:10 483次阅读
    128TOPS算力!免费<b class='flag-5'>试用</b> L2+ 智驾场景车载域<b class='flag-5'>控制器</b>

    神眸再发新品!M1智能亲情可视通搭起远程陪伴桥梁

    2月13日,杭州研极微电子有限公司旗下品牌神眸继发布DC1停车记录仪后,紧接再推新品,聚焦老年陪伴市场,正式发布M1智能亲情可视通,搭建子女与年迈父母远程沟通的桥梁。该产品支持4G免流量、通话永久
    的头像 发表于 02-13 11:37 747次阅读
    神眸再发新品!<b class='flag-5'>M1</b><b class='flag-5'>智能</b>亲情可视通搭起远程陪伴桥梁

    Microchip扩展maXTouch® M1触摸屏控制器系列,实现更广泛的屏幕尺寸覆盖

    支持有机发光二极管(OLED)和微型发光二极管(microLED)等新兴技术。     M1控制器采用Microchip专有的智能互容
    的头像 发表于 01-29 10:41 6.5w次阅读
    Microchip扩展maXTouch® <b class='flag-5'>M1</b>触摸屏<b class='flag-5'>控制器</b>系列,实现更广泛的屏幕尺寸覆盖

    PSoC 4100M系列微控制器

    PSoC 4100M系列微控制器PSoC 4100M系列微控制器是英飞凌(原Cypress)推出的一款基于ARM Cortex-M0内核的可
    发表于 01-12 09:20

    EVAL - M1 - 101T评估板:电机控制应用的理想选择

    EVAL - M1 - 101T评估板:电机控制应用的理想选择 在电机控制应用领域,一款性能出色、功能丰富的评估板能为电子工程师的设计工作带来极大便利。今天,我们就来深入探讨英飞凌(Infineon
    的头像 发表于 12-21 14:45 1486次阅读

    探索Eval - M1 - CM610N3评估板:电机驱动应用的理想之选

    ™ MADK评估板.pdf 一、Eval - M1 - CM610N3概述 Eval - M1 - CM610N3是iMOTION™模块化应用设计套件的一部分,专为电机驱动应用而设计。它集成了三相CIPOS™ Mini智能
    的头像 发表于 12-21 09:40 792次阅读

    EVAL - M1 - IM523评估板:助力电机驱动应用设计

    EVAL-M1-IM523 评估板.pdf 评估板概述 EVAL - M1 - IM523评估板专为主要家用电器(如空调、泵、风扇等变速驱动)的电机驱动应用设
    的头像 发表于 12-19 15:50 762次阅读

    新唐科技发布升级版NuMicro M2354微控制器

    新唐科技正式推出升级版 NuMicro M2354 微控制器系列,专为服务 RoT、智能城市、物联网与智能电表等应用量身打造。
    的头像 发表于 10-30 17:49 1291次阅读

    M1 SMA整流二极管规格书

    M1 SMA/DO-214AC整流二极管,电流:1A 50V
    发表于 10-29 17:02 0次下载

    智能天文时控,路灯光电控制器,路灯三遥控制器,沃思智能

    在现代城市照明系统中,智能控制技术的应用已成为提升能源效率和管理水平的核心手段。智能天文时控、路灯光电控制器与路灯三遥
    的头像 发表于 10-09 09:46 784次阅读
    <b class='flag-5'>智能</b>天文时控<b class='flag-5'>器</b>,路灯光电<b class='flag-5'>控制器</b>,路灯三遥<b class='flag-5'>控制器</b>,沃思<b class='flag-5'>智能</b>

    如何在 M55M1 系列微控制器上以低功耗模式使用运动检测功能?

    如何在 M55M1 系列微控制器上以低功耗模式使用运动检测功能。根据物体检测结果,系统将动态启用或禁用运动检测块,以实现最佳性能和能效。
    发表于 08-19 06:56

    Texas Instruments AMC6V704模拟监视器控制器数据手册

    Texas Instruments AMC6V704模拟监视器控制器专为光收发应用而设计。它包括四个具有可编程输出范围的12位VDAC和四个12位电流输出型数模转换 (IDAC)
    的头像 发表于 07-17 10:13 944次阅读
    Texas Instruments AMC6V704模拟<b class='flag-5'>监视器</b>和<b class='flag-5'>控制器</b>数据手册

    【评测试用】RA4L1-SENSOR 开发板免费试用

    >>>点击立即申请一.试用产品概述RA4L1-SENSOR套件基于瑞萨RA4L1系列微控制器,完美实现了低工作电压、低功耗与高性能之间的理想平衡。RA4L
    的头像 发表于 05-13 08:06 1010次阅读
    【评测<b class='flag-5'>试用</b>】RA4L<b class='flag-5'>1</b>-SENSOR 开发板免费<b class='flag-5'>试用</b>